The Context

In recent months, armed conflict, banditry, and extremist violence have escalated sharply across north-west Nigeria and the Sahel. Entire communities have been displaced, farms destroyed, and livelihoods lost. According to humanitarian agencies, more than 4.8 million people in the region will require emergency food assistance this year, with hundreds of thousands already displaced.

These realities echo reports from local mission teams who continue to live and serve amid risk and uncertainty.


Field Reports from Kebbi State

Recent updates from mission stations in Shengel, Tungar Gada, and Tate villages confirm:

  • 82 families (over 400 people) displaced following armed attacks

  • 4 fatalities and 1 kidnapping (ransom not paid)

  • All livestock and stored food looted

  • Families now sheltering with believers in nearby villages

  • Church gatherings continue despite fear and loss


While Christians remain targets, the violence increasingly affects Muslim communities as well, deepening humanitarian needs and heightening the urgency of response.
